Back in 2004, BMW->ke178 was launching one of the coolest M3 special editions ever: the M3 CSL (Coupé Sport Leichtbau). This model was limited to only 1,400 units, none of which made it over to the US market. Now, German tuner MR Car Design has transformed this very cool M3->ke2366 CSL into an even cooler race car.

The package starts with replacing the doors and tailgates with new ones made of strong resistant carbon. It then continues with adding a very cool rear wing from a Porsche GT3->ke617. The side and rear windows are made of Plexiglas - a measure done to further reduce the car's original weight of 3,050 lb.

Under the hood, the original 3.2L engine was provided with modifications to the ECU and was then hooked up to a new exhaust system for a total of 391 HP, up from the standard 360 HP. In order to handle the extra 31 HP, the M3 CSL was equipped with a new brake system consisting of six pistons in the front and four in the back, as well as a new set of wheels.

Finishing off the look is a very cool dark blue color foil combined with racing strips in Bright Blue Metallic and Cherry Red.

The price for this updated BMW M3 CLS by MR Car Design is 130,000 euros - about $160,000 at the current exchange rates - but we think it's totally worth it!
